Eamonn Holmes has been spotted in a wheelchair at an annual awards ceremony following his split from Ruth Langsford.
The GB News host and Loose Women star, 64, sent shockwaves through the world of showbiz when they announced news of their divorce in May, after a 14-year marriage. Just a few months after the breakdown of their marriage, Eamonn put on a brave face as he attended the Tric Awards (Television and Radio Industries Club) in London, but for the occasion was in a wheelchair.
The TV star was pictured alongside other star-studded guests including Christine McGuinness and Angellica Bell at the TRIC Awards on Tuesday, 25 June, where OK! was the official media partner.
In one snap, Christine sweetly held Eamonn's hand with her other arm placed around his shoulder as she leaned close in a supportive gesture.
The pair smiled at the camera and were dressed up for the annual event. Eamonn donned a black suit, white shirt and pale blue tie, while Christine looked stunning in a white strapless dress with her blond locks in curly waves.
In another snap of the pair, Eamonn happily chatted to the model as she kept the comforting contact on his arm and shoulder. The GB host was also pictured with TV and radio presenter Angellica Bell who opted for a purple long-sleeve gown.
Eamonn smiled alongside Angellica as he placed both his arms around her shoulders. This year's Tric Awards, taking place on Tuesday, 25 June, will see the likes of Mr Bates vs The Post Office and Happy Valley battle it out in the Drama category, joined by the series Death in Paradise and Kin.
